Observed Climate for 11-20 January, 2026
Rainfall
High Rainfall Accumulation (Light Green to Dark Green)
- Highest Rainfall (101–200 mm): These values were concentrated in southwestern parts of the region including western parts of Tanzania.
- Significant Rainfall (26–50 mm & 51–100 mm): These values were recorded mostly in Rwanda, Burundi and Tanzania.
Moderate to Low Rainfall (Orange & Yellow)
- Low Rainfall (6–10 mm & 11–25 mm): These values typically ring the high-rainfall areas and transition into the driest zones. They are concentrated towards the northern parts of the region spilling into Kenya, Uganda and Ethiopia.
Very Low or No Rain (White & Light Grey)
- Very Low Rainfall (1–5 mm): Forms a major transitional zone in southeastern South Sudan, parts of Eritrea, Ethiopia, Somalia, and Kenya.
- Negligible/No Rain (<1 mm or No Data): These dry conditions dominate Sudan, South Sudan, northwestern and eastern parts of Ethiopia, and several parts of Somalia.
Wetter Than Normal Conditions (Green and Light Green)
- Much Wetter than Normal (Dark Green): Concentrated heavily over the southern parts of the region including western Tanzania, and Burundi.
- Wetter than Normal (Light Green): Forms a wide band surrounding the darkest green area, covering most of countries highlighted above.
Near Normal Conditions (Light Blue)
- Near Normal: Predominantly observed in the southern parts of the region including Uganda, Rwanda, Burundi and Tanzania.
Drier Than Normal Conditions (Yellow and Orange)
- Drier than Normal (Yellow) and Much Drier than Normal (Orange): These conditions dominate regions to the north. They include northern Tanzania, Uganda, South Sudan, Ethiopia, Eritrea, Djibouti, Somalia and Kenya. The orange ('Much drier than normal') is evident across most of the countries highlighted.
No Rain (White)
- No Rain: Concentrated in the northwestern parts of the region including Sudan, South Sudan, Eritrea, Ethiopia, Djibouti and Somalia.
